cinehub
Home
Movies
TV Shows
Discord
I Escaped from Devil's Island
He's the devil they named the island for!
1973/09/01
|
4.7
|
MX
Action
Adventure
Crime
In 1916, a group of prisoners plot their escape from the notorious fortress located in French Guiana.
Play
Cast
Recommendations